German biochemist Dr. Peter Lester, his wife and 15-year-old son Michael, become the victims of an unscrupulous pharmaceutical company in Australia, as young Michael disappears from the heavily guarded research camp in the outback.
2024
2025
1965
2014
2015
2022
2005
2017
1961
1998
1991